Tip: For Gamers (Disc Compression)
Tip:
Never install games on a drive with enabled compression. Yes, compressing data will save disc space on the drive, and for large files like games, its very tempting to enable this. The downside is that during gaming, the processor will have to uncompress the files again thus adding load to the processor which will cause longer loading times and stuttering. Its ideal to turn it OFF for disc with operating system, games or programs that you often use. Turn it ON for disc with files that you only rarely use.
To check if your drive is compressed or not.
1. right click your drive (ex: drive C:)
2. Then check if "Compress this drive to save disc space" is ticked or not. Un-tick box to disable compression.
